### Release checklist — Echohall audio guide

Before you ship an Echohall release, do a quick walk-through of at least three gallery tours with offline mode on — new folks always forget this one. Confirm audio caching works without signal and that the map pins line up with the current exhibit layout. Once that passes, note the build you tested, recorded just below.

session token of bajeg-bajop = htk4_6c57

Release checklist — Diff Viewer (large-file mode). Confirm the Skerrin diff viewer streams files over 50 MB without loading them fully into memory; open the sample fixture from the Opalhurst repo and scroll end to end. Verify syntax highlighting degrades gracefully past the threshold. Sign off in the tracker once done. Run the check against the release build noted below.

build token for bageg-yahof: htk3_673

- [ ] Monthly partitions for the Oxbarrow events table: confirm the partition-creator job ran and next month's partition actually exists before midnight UTC. If it's missing, run the backfill task by hand — it's idempotent, don't stress. Double-check the default catch-all partition is empty; rows landing there mean the cron drifted. Once verified, paste the deploy token below so the next on-call can trace it.

build token for tawif-bahip: htk31_68bba16e1afabfef4ecc69408c06f16

# Limits and Quotas — Pellicle Filter (Marrowstone KV)

Pellicle sits in front of Marrowstone's key-value tier and answers membership checks before any disk read. Support should know: the filter is sized at deploy time and cannot grow; once insert count passes the design load, false-positive rates climb and customers will report slow reads, not errors. Rebuilds are scheduled nightly per shard. Quota tickets should reference the shard name, not the tenant. Current deploy-time sizing constants are listed below.

tuning constants:
PRIORITIES = {
    "zorix": 836,
    "rusael": 704,
    "belox": 147,
    "wenys": 541,
    "ulador": 97,
    "gilax": 345,
    "aldmir": 394,
}